## Runbook — Tanequil Quota Enforcement

For this week's sync: Tanequil applies per-tenant rate quotas at ingest. Quotas are evaluated per sliding window; breaches return a retryable status and increment the tenant's throttle counter. Overrides require approval from the capacity rotation and expire automatically after seven days. On-call can raise a tenant's ceiling temporarily during incidents, but the change must be logged in the override registry. The quota service currently runs with the following configuration.

service settings:
ralael:
  pin: 7453
  tenant: zorath
  seal: seal_087806e4
  metrics_host: metrics.ralael.paliqworks.example
  standby_team: fraath
  escalation: praok-istiel
  nonce: 10e083

// TideDeck widget client setup.
// Pulls tide tables from the internal HarborFeed service.
// Cache TTL is 6h; do not lower it — HarborFeed rate-limits hard.
// Client retries twice with backoff, then falls back to the last
// cached table. Auth is a static service key, rotated quarterly
// by the platform team. Current HarborFeed key follows.

service key, tawip-kajeg: qvz2-3v

# Quillbox admin console — environment config
# Bulk edits in the admin table are gated behind a server-side job queue.
# When you select more than 50 rows, edits are batched and applied async,
# so don't expect instant refreshes. The queue worker authenticates to the
# batch service with a secret, set on the line directly below.

vault entry, yagep-yagef: COURIER_KEY13=8965fb29ff62d

☐ Step 7 — Audit-log viewer verification. Before sealing the Lanthorn HSM shards, open the Vexwood audit-log viewer and confirm the last three entries match the ceremony script: shard generation, quorum attestation, and witness sign-off. If any entry is missing or out of order, halt and page the ceremony lead. Once verified, record below the recovery passphrase read aloud by the custodian.

unlock words, kafog-tajof: ulador-ulaael-kasvan